WebMay 26, 2024 · A hypertensive emergency is defined as the clinical situation in which there is a marked elevation of blood pressure (BP) associated with acute or progressive end organ damage, e.g. cardiovascular, renal or neurological dysfunction. ... Hypertensive encephalopathy is acute in onset and presents with headache, confusion and … WebJan 10, 2024 · The most frequent sign and symptom in hypertensive urgency was headache (22%) and chest pain (27%) followed by dyspnea (22%) in hypertensive emergencies. End-organ damage in hypertensive emergencies was associated more frequently with cerebral infarction (24%), acute pulmonary edema (23%), and …

WebDec 19, 2024 · An emergency hypertensive crisis could also mean life-threatening complications. Signs and symptoms of a hypertensive emergency include: Severe chest pain. Shortness of breath. Severe headache. Confusion and blurred vision. Nausea and vomiting. Extreme anxiety. Seizure.
